So I've done some research already but i would like a straightforward correct answer, are orange tips on the end of your gun required by Michigan law? I would really like to buy a mock silencer but im not willing to get fined and arrested for doing it. Thanks to all who answer

It's completely legal to remove the orange tip. Technically it's required when you're transporting it but if you have it in a gun bag in an inaccessible location (trunk of a car) you're good to go. As long as your treat it with the respect that you'd give a real firearm, you'll have no issues.

Federal law requires an orange top be installed when a business buys/sells a replica. You are 100% ok to remove the orange tip.
